    I have been trying since the first week of January on cutting calories. I have been posting on myfitnesspal.com what I eat. It has been helpful. It told me I should keep my calorie intake at 1200 and would chastise me if I ate fewer. I really struggled to keep it under that amount. Thus I would lose 2 pounds and gain it right back.

    Finally I remembered that back in 1976 after having my last baby, my doctor helped me lose over 40 pounds. I saw him once a month and we would pretty much just talk about my behaviors. It helped. But also he put me on 1000 calories.

    I decided to lower my calorie intake to 1000 and be strong about it. In three days I have lost 4 pounds. Yeah! I am eating well, just not junk. I feel good. I just have to remember to have small meals throughout the day of veggies or crackers. I have also found, for my sweet tooth, that I can eat those little animal crackers. They are low in calories and two or three are usually enough. If that does not suffice, I put just a dab of Nutella on them. Yum. Good but not bad.

    Best of all I do not feel deprived and I feel good and I am losing.
